How much does it cost to rent an apartment in New Augusta?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| New Augusta Studio Apartments | $984 | $694 | $2,339 |
| New Augusta 1 Bedroom Apartments | $980 | $744 | $1,629 |
| New Augusta 2 Bedroom Apartments | $1,172 | $824 | $1,905 |
New Augusta 3 Bedroom Apartments | $1,461 | $1,149 | $1,800 |

Frequently Asked Questions about 3 Bedroom New Augusta Apartments
What is the Cheapest apartment in New Augusta with 3 Bedroom?
Currently the most affordable 3 Bedroom in New Augusta is at Estates at Crystal Bay listed at $1,149.
How much is the average rent for a 3 Bedroom New Augusta Apartment?
The average rent for a 3 Bedroom Apartment in New Augusta is $1,461.
What is the largest available 3 Bedroom New Augusta Apartment for rent?
Today's apartment with the most square footage in New Augusta is a 1,672 square feet unit starting from $1,364 at The Meridian North and South.
What is the average size for New Augusta 3 Bedroom Apartments for rent?
The average size for a 3 Bedroom rental in New Augusta is currently 1,288 sq ft.
